Maybe zero for these 2 guys, but many teams do very well with other teams cast offs. Drew Brees won a SB Trent Dilfer won a SB Curt Warner got back to SB Craig Morton went to a SB Fish did the El Perfecto with a cast off (Earl Moral playing most of the year) Cardinals have gone to playoffs several times with Palmer. Broncos went to 2 SBs winning 1 with castoff Manning Raiders went to SB with Rich Gannon 49ers won SB with castoff Steve Young Bucs won SB with Brad Johnson Bills made playoffs twice with castoff Flutie Vikings won division with castoff Case Keenum playing most of year Vikings were a missed FG from going to SB with Randall Cunningham Packers won a SB with castoff Favre Seahawks went to SB with castoff Hasselbeck Washington went to playoffs with Brunell Cheaps got eliminated by Bills with castoff Joe Montana at QB Vikings went to playoffs with castoff Favre Castoffs can be good. We need a better QB. No sense in not even considering a place where many playoff QBs and even some SB winners came from. -
